What You Can Actually Use to Cash Out
Here are the main withdrawal methods available at Slots Charm. Pick the one that fits your priorities – speed, privacy, or convenience.
- Bank Transfer – Secure and direct, but slow. Expect 3-7 business days.
- Credit/Debit Cards (Visa, MasterCard) – Convenient if you already use them, but still 3-5 business days.
- E-wallets (PayPal, Neteller, Skrill) – Fast and private. Usually within 24 hours.
- Cryptocurrency (Bitcoin, Ethereum, Litecoin) – The speed king: 1-24 hours, plus added anonymity.
- Prepaid Cards – Less common, but possible if you deposited that way. 3-5 days.

The Fine Print on Limits and Verification
Slots Charm isn’t shy about limits. Daily cap is $5,000, weekly $20,000, monthly $50,000 – though VIP players can get those raised. But the real bottleneck is verification. Before your first withdrawal, you’ll need to jump through these hoops:
- Provide a government-issued ID (passport, driver’s license, or national ID).
- Submit proof of address – a recent utility bill or bank statement that matches your registration.
- Verify your payment method – a screenshot of your e-wallet or a copy of your card (front/back with middle digits hidden).
- Wait for approval – typically 24-48 hours, but can stretch if documents are unclear.
Do this right after you sign up, not when you’re trying to cash out. Future withdrawals will then glide through.
Common Hiccups and How to Avoid Them
Most withdrawal problems come down to three things: pending status beyond 48 hours (usually verification delay), declined requests (mismatched details or exceeded limits), and unexpected fees. Slots Charm itself doesn’t charge, but your bank or e-wallet provider might. Check before you click.
